Last Hope is a dark Magical Girls tabletop roleplaying game, within which you play as teenage or young adult characters chosen by Unmei - a small creature offering to trade a wish for magical powers - to fight evil corruption in an alternate version of the world, while also balancing their mundane life, their struggles, and their relationships. While Unmei's intentions seem noble, all Sentinels eventually feel that perhaps these powers came with sinister price...
The stories depicted in Last Hope occur in the fictional city of Higanbana, a place full of mysteries and strange occurrences. Named after the spider lilies growing in abundance in the area, the city is located on a small island at the confluence of two rivers - or maybe was it near the coast? It’s only connected to the mainland by the Inunaki bridge, which is, quite curiously, used to arrive, but never to leave. Higanbana exists in a self-contained distortion; it can appear in any place, at any time, and no matter how thoroughly you look, you may never encounter it.

The Dreamscape In your Sentinel form, you will wander the Dreamscape: a world created from the collective unconscious of Higanbana's residents. This is where you will encounter the main antagonists of Last Hope: Shadows.
Born from suppressed human emotions, usually negative ones, they are mindless creatures seeking to corrupt and feed on anything they can find. If unleashed into the real world, they would kill everyone they encounter, without any regards. Sentinels are created to contain these creatures and ensure that they remain inside the Dreamscape, or stay in numbers that pose no threat to people’s hearts.
Corruption & Determination In exchange for your powerful gift, your soul might become corrupted. The more you use your powers, the more your soul weakens. If you gain too much Corruption, you might become a Shadow yourself!
Determination is the opposite of Corruption, and you can gain some through interacting with your friends and doing activities you enjoy. It can be used to cleanse Corruption, regain Vitality, or accomplish other actions that you may not normally be able to! Using your Determination can even delay your inevitable demise...

While we modified Caltrop Core to fit this specific game, we still tried to keep it as simple as possible to pick up!
The rules can be summarized by the following: Whenever you want to accomplish an action or use a power, roll a number of D4s equal to the appropriate stat, keep the highest and compare it to the table, or count how many 4s you rolled. If you roll four fours, something super cool happens OR you deal more damage (your friends can even help you by rolling their own dice and adding their fours to your result)!
There are two phases to Last Hope's gameplay: Day and Night.
DURING THE DAY YOU...
Go to school.
Speak with other students or observe strangers to find particularly troubled individuals.
Participate in special activities with your friends and create powerful bonds.
DURING THE NIGHT YOU...
Patrol The Dreamscape to destroy Shadows.
Collapse Cognition Mazes using the knowledge you gathered during the day.
When your character awakens as a Sentinel, their powers come from within their heart and soul. Their upbringing and their personality determine how The Gift affects them. Choose yours during character creation, answer the Last Hope personality test as your character, or let your Narrator decide!
The Heart you get gives you the basic powers you will use, which you can later upgrade and expand with completely new ones!
